Context of the lesson
This is the guiding reading that talking about Robots . I should encourage students to discover and participate
in discussions .
Teaching goal
The major goals is for students to learn how to use independent reading strategies successfully .
Learning objectives Students will be able to:
Students will be able to use strategies before, during, and after reading to aid in the construction
and enhancement of meaning.
Students will be able to respond in discussions and in writing, using personal, literal, interpreta-
tive, and evaluative stances, to works of fiction and non-fiction.
Students will be able to identify and explain the function of essential short story elements in the
writers craft (title, author, character, point of view).
Students will be able to participate in discussions.

Lesson Procedure (Pre-, While-, Post-)


Stage Teacher activity
(T will )
Student activity
(Ss will )

Pre-Reading
Relating prior knowledge and personal
experience to new texts.

Webbing an important
idea/theme/word .


Discussing a related work, theme, idea.

Completing and discussing question-
naires in cooperative groups.

Assessing what the student already
knows about the topic
Listing predictions.
.


Students will think or predict what is story
talk about it. Also, they will try to answer
their teacher.


Students will discover with the teacher the
parts of the book.

While-
Reading

Listen to students individually read.
The reading will be influence and
with different body language and
different voice level and effects.
Teacher may pause the reading to
make students think and ask several
questions.

Students are following reading by reading
with others .
Students will be engaged to the story and
imagine it.
Students will have their time to think and
will predict answers and share information.

Post-Reading

Talk about the text with the students
and encourage them to talk with
other by using a dice with many
question .


Encourage participation of all students.

Students will follow the instructions and listen
will.


Students will participate in discussion of the
text .


Students will participate in discussion of que-
ries by sharing thinking and providing evi-
dence using the story.
